在设置recylerview中的item点击事件时怎么从fragment中的recylerview界面跳转到一个activity界面
时间: 2024-03-24 17:39:46 浏览: 16
要从Fragment中的RecyclerView界面跳转到一个Activity界面,可以按照以下步骤进行操作:
1. 在Fragment中,为RecyclerView中的item设置点击事件监听器,代码如下:
```
myRecyclerViewAdapter.setOnItemClickListener(new MyRecyclerViewAdapter.OnItemClickListener() {
@Override
public void onItemClick(View view, int position) {
// 在这里处理item点击事件,如跳转到Activity界面
Intent intent = new Intent(getActivity(), MyActivity.class);
startActivity(intent);
}
});
```
其中,MyRecyclerViewAdapter是自定义的RecyclerView适配器,OnItemClickListener是自定义的接口,用于处理item点击事件。在onItemClick()方法中,可以通过Intent对象指定要启动的Activity,并通过startActivity()方法启动它。
2. 要实现跳转到Activity界面,需要在AndroidManifest.xml文件中为该Activity添加一个对应的Activity声明,代码如下:
```
<activity android:name=".MyActivity"></activity>
```
其中,MyActivity是要跳转到的Activity的类名。
以上就是从Fragment中的RecyclerView界面跳转到一个Activity界面的步骤,需要注意的是,要确保在AndroidManifest.xml文件中声明要跳转到的Activity。